Subject: Key rotation — Scrubjay EXIF service

Team,

We rotated the Scrubjay key today. Scrubjay strips EXIF data from all user uploads before they hit Fotoheap storage. Old key dies Friday noon. Update any support tooling that calls the scrub endpoint directly. The new key follows below.

app token of fajop-fahif = qvz4-AnML

**Ticket: Config drift on Nightjar backfill scheduler**

Hey — flagging this for security review. The Nightjar scheduler that runs our nightly data backfills has drifted from what's in the Fennelworks config repo. Someone hand-edited the prod box (probably during the October incident) and never backported the changes, so retry limits and the cron window no longer match source control. Nothing looks malicious, but you should eyeball it before we reconcile. Here's what's actually live on the host right now.

config for tagaf-bawif:
[norok]
host = norok.ordinworks.local
user = norok_svc
database = norok_prod

Quarterly planning note — JV proposal

For the incoming director: the proposed joint venture with Calvane Systems covers co-development of the Osprey telemetry platform. Terms drafted: 55/45 equity split, shared IP in a new entity, three-year commitment. Legal review closes this month. Risks: governance deadlock clauses remain unresolved, and Calvane's Brenford plant capacity is unverified. Recommend conditional approval pending a capacity audit. The confidential summary of related business plans sits directly beneath this note.

management briefing: Only 7 of the 140 pilot accounts renewed Holwyn, so a churn review is set for July 15.

Hey Priva,

Quick heads-up before Friday's DR drill for the Inkmill markdown pipeline: we'll restore the renderer config from the cold backup, so you'll need the escrow credentials handy. Grab a coffee first — the restore takes a while. For the sealed vault copy, the recovery passphrase is below.

recovery phrase for kahop-kahap: istys-novdor-joreth-silir-eliys